			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Compact fluorescent bulbs can be a great way for businesses and individuals to save money. While compact fluorescent (CFL) bulbs are more expensive than traditional lighting, they provide significant cost-savings over a long time. The following guide provides simple tips on how CFL bulbs can help one save money. </p>
<p>A CFL bulb uses 80 percent less electricity than a traditional incandescent bulb. In addition, most CFL bulbs can last for up to 10 years. <p>Most incandescent light bulbs waste a lot of energy through heat loss. Many people have had the experience of touching a hot light bulb. Based on how long a bulb has been on, it can be an extremely unpleasant experience. </p>
<p>A CFL bulb is able to reduce the amount of heat energy that is wasted during the production of light. Almost all the energy a CFL bulb uses is turned into visible light. While a CFL bulb is still warm to the touch, it will not be hot. </p>
<p>It&#8217;s important to dispose of a CFL bulb following local regulations. Since CFL bulbs contain mercury, they can be an environmental hazard.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>One of the easiest ways to save on energy costs in the home is to replace all of the appliances with energy efficient appliances. Almost all appliances are now made in energy efficient versions like dishwashers, ovens, microwaves, refrigerators, air conditioning units, clothing washing machines and dryers. Though these appliances may cost an initial fee to replace they are much more energy efficient which will reduce the bills of running the appliances over time.</p>
<p>Every time an appliance is run in the house it uses up<span id="more-7"></span> energy. Many of us use these appliances every day for eating, cleaning, and daily chores. For something that is used every single day it makes a lot of sense to switch it to the energy efficient version. An appliance that uses less energy every day will save a few cents every day but will significantly add up to major savings over the period of about a year. </p>
<p>Instead of replacing all of the appliances with energy efficient appliances at once it helps to wait until something needs to be replaced. If something breaks, replace it with an energy efficient version and it will likely end up saving a big chunk of money per year. </p>
